diff --git a/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view-demo.js b/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view-demo.js index 7ff4fb2e8d12dca0beee2a0dc0eb54b50a033c4c..aa842ecf3697d7f3208aa8e075f19ab8d34ead23 100644 --- a/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view-demo.js +++ b/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view-demo.js @@ -37,11 +37,11 @@ class KnowledgeBaseWebPageElementViewDemo extends LitElement { </div> <div class="content"> <h2 class="subtitle">Deutsch</h2> - <vpu-knowledge-base-web-page-element-view api-url="${utils.getAPiUrl()}" lang="de" value="bedienstete/bibliothek/buch-ausleihen"></vpu-knowledge-base-web-page-element-view> + <vpu-knowledge-base-web-page-element-view entry-point-url="${utils.getAPiUrl()}" lang="de" value="bedienstete/bibliothek/buch-ausleihen"></vpu-knowledge-base-web-page-element-view> </div> <div class="content"> <h2 class="subtitle">Englisch</h2> - <vpu-knowledge-base-web-page-element-view api-url="${utils.getAPiUrl()}" lang="en" value="bedienstete/bibliothek/buch-ausleihen"></vpu-knowledge-base-web-page-element-view> + <vpu-knowledge-base-web-page-element-view entry-point-url="${utils.getAPiUrl()}" lang="en" value="bedienstete/bibliothek/buch-ausleihen"></vpu-knowledge-base-web-page-element-view> </div> </section> `; diff --git a/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view.js b/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view.js index ec21d8f1cf5700a5cb33c4a7128f4b3cd1e1f5c3..9888c051cf697f6f3a0f11e5ddc29695772a6db8 100644 --- a/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view.js +++ b/packages/knowledge-base-web-page-element-view/vpu-kb-wpe-view.js @@ -15,7 +15,7 @@ class VPUKnowledgeBaseWebPageElementView extends VPULitElement { this.lang = 'de'; this.value = ''; this.html = ''; - this.apiUrl = utils.getAPiUrl(); + this.entryPointUrl = utils.getAPiUrl(); } /** @@ -26,7 +26,7 @@ class VPUKnowledgeBaseWebPageElementView extends VPULitElement { lang: { type: String }, value: { type: String }, html: { type: String, attribute: false }, - apiUrl: { type: String, attribute: 'api-url' }, + entryPointUrl: { type: String, attribute: 'entry-point-url' }, }; } @@ -35,7 +35,7 @@ class VPUKnowledgeBaseWebPageElementView extends VPULitElement { i18n.changeLanguage(this.lang); const that = this; - // JSONLD.initialize(this.apiUrl, function (jsonld) { + // JSONLD.initialize(this.entryPointUrl, function (jsonld) { // const apiUrl = jsonld.getApiUrlForEntityName("KnowledgeBaseWebPageElement") + '/' + // encodeURIComponent(commonUtils.base64EncodeUnicode(encodeURIComponent(that.value))); // }); @@ -48,7 +48,7 @@ class VPUKnowledgeBaseWebPageElementView extends VPULitElement { */ loadWebPageElement() { // sadly there there is no entity url without "collectionOperations" in entity KnowledgeBaseWebPageElement! - const apiUrl = this.apiUrl + "/web_page_elements/knowledge_base_web_page_elements/" + + const apiUrl = this.entryPointUrl + "/web_page_elements/knowledge_base_web_page_elements/" + encodeURIComponent(commonUtils.base64EncodeUnicode(encodeURIComponent(this.value))) + "?lang=" + encodeURIComponent(this.lang);